Transaction 609dc00b237d59582a88633721d67cd0239b057f472767dec1ff9036ee4f0fe0
1 Input
1 Output
-
609dc00b237d59582a88633721d67cd0239b057f472767dec1ff9036ee4f0fe0:0
- value
- 140668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 baa981604e6565b574b40de5e5a7a090b2b32790 OP_EQUAL
- address
- 3JhzffUbazqX3MP38CGnBX8jU89o8eu2ka